Class Metered

Class Metered

Namespace: Aspose.Tasks
Assembly: Aspose.Tasks.dll (25.2.0)

Poskytuje metody pro nastavení měřeného klíče.

public class Metered

Dědění

objectMetered

Děděné členy

object.GetType(), object.MemberwiseClone(), object.ToString(), object.Equals(object?), object.Equals(object?, object?), object.ReferenceEquals(object?, object?), object.GetHashCode()

Příklady

V tomto příkladu se pokusíme nastavit měřený veřejný a soukromý klíč

Metered metered = new Metered();
    metered.SetMeteredKey("PublicKey", "PrivateKey");
Dim metered As Metered = New Metered
    metered.SetMeteredKey("PublicKey", "PrivateKey")
```</ms><java>
soubor jar komponenty:
```csharp
Metered metered = new Metered();
metered.setMeteredKey("PublicKey", "PrivateKey");
```</java>

## Konstruktory

### <a id="Aspose_Tasks_Metered__ctor"></a> Metered\(\)

```csharp
public Metered()

Metody

GetConsumptionCredit()

Získá kredit za spotřebu.

public static decimal GetConsumptionCredit()

Vrací

decimal

Vrací počet spotřebovaných kreditních bodů.

GetConsumptionQuantity()

Získá velikost souboru spotřeby.

public static decimal GetConsumptionQuantity()

Vrací

decimal

Vrací počet spotřebovaných bajtů.

IsLicensed()

Kontroluje, zda je produkt úspěšně licencován pomocí měřené licence.

public bool IsLicensed()

Vrací

bool

ResetMeteredKey()

Odstraní dříve nastavenou licenci.

public void ResetMeteredKey()

SetMeteredKey(string, string)

Nastaví měřené veřejné a soukromé klíče.

public void SetMeteredKey(string publicKey, string privateKey)

Parametry

publicKey string

Veřejný klíč.

privateKey string

Soukromý klíč.

Poznámky

Pokud zakoupíte měřenou licenci, tato API by měla být volána při spuštění aplikace, obvykle to stačí.
Pokud však měřený klíč neúspěšně nahraje data o spotřebě během 24 hodin, licence bude nastavena na hodnotu hodnocení. Aby se předešlo takovému případu, měli byste pravidelně kontrolovat stav licence. Pokud je v hodnotě hodnocení, zavolejte toto API znovu.

 Čeština